Dear all,

Applying for ILR based on 5 yr WP. Question is that should I also prepare a Summary Sheet for Days spent out of UK to make it easy for caseworker? If yes has anyone got a template or can you give me headings I should include in this summary sheet?

I have around 178 days out but around 40 of those on business and I do have a letter from my employer as per template in this forum!!

Please advise..

Thanks

You do not need Summary Sheet for Days spent out of UK, this is the reason why you have the application form moreover the case worker will still check all the stamps on your passport, so save your self the time and trouble.

As others already suggested, when your absence is within 180 days, no need to provide letter from the employer. Just list down all your absence in the application form, say " Business Visit" if the absence for business purpose or "Holiday" if it is holiday.
